SỬ DỤNG BẢNG ĐỂ TRÌNH BÀY DỮ LIỆU

27 503 3
SỬ DỤNG BẢNG ĐỂ TRÌNH BÀY DỮ LIỆU

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

Thông tin tài liệu

SỬ DỤNG BẢNG ĐỂ TRÌNH BÀY DỮ LIỆU Chúng ta thành cơng việc kết hợp PHP MySQL để tạo trang web động, có nhiều dịng liệu cần trình bày, cần phải có chế để người xem dễ dàng đọc liệu cần phải đẹp, ngắn gọn, trình bày rõ ràng Phương pháp dễ sử dụng bảng Trong chương biết: - Tạo bảng để tổ chức liệu từ sở liệu - Tạo tiêu đề cột tự động - Bảng thông dụng với kết truy vấn MySQL - Bảng thông dụng với kết truy vấn MySQL phức tạp - Tạo trang thân thiện cho người dùng 1.1 Tạo bảng Khi có danh sách liệu, cần phải đặt cấu trúc, tiêu đề cột, định dạng bảng Ví dụ: định nghĩa tiêu đề bảng:Mở trinh soạn thảo nhập đoạn mã lưu với tên table.php Kết Hình 4.1.1 Hình 0.1 Tất đoạn mã nằm bên trong Trong đoạn mã trước bạn lưu file với tên table1.php, sau load lên server Sau bạn thấy Hình 4.2.1 Hình 4.2.1 Cách thức hoạt động: Đầu tiên đoạn mã bạn lấy thông tin lưu trữ $movie_header, $movie_footer, cuộn tất lên đặt $movie với việc sử dụng heredoc Sau có dịng sau: echo “There are $num_movies movies in our database”; echo $movie; Bạn in câu lệnh có phim sở liệu sau gửi tất biến $movie_header, $movie_details, and $movie_footer với dịng Bảng nhìn trơng đẹp, chương khơng làm cho người dùng tốt họ khơng có người giải mã bí mật để hướng dẫn cho họ biết mối liên hệ diễn viên đạo diễn phim Bạn cần liên kết bảng bạn để điền đầy đủ thơng tin Ví dụ: Phát triển bảng Trong tập bạn liên kết bảng lại với bạn thấy chương 3, bạn xuất đầy đủ thông tin liệu Sửa file table1.php sau lưu lại với tên table2.php Kết Hình 4.2.2 Hình 4.2.2 Cách thức hoạt động: Với việc thêm vào hàm get_director get_leadactor tập lệnh yêu cầu thơng tin đặt biệt từ server cho dịng bảng Điều cho bạn điền đầy đủ thông tin từ đống hỗn độn truy vấn gốc, bạn làm định dạng dòng trước với thay đổi đoạn mã gần kết kết thúc tập lệnh Cấu hình: Bạn thành công việc phát triển sức mạnh tập lệnh, sở liệu truy vấn đặt nội dung vào bảng HTML Cho bạn thấy ánh sáng bóng tối, giống tất trình duyệt tốt , phải phía trước 1.3 Master ai? Bây xây dựng công việc tốt mà bạn làm nhiều thêm nhiều thông tin hàm vào bảng bạn Phương tiện quan hệ cha trang web bạn cho phép người dùng click vào tiêu đề phim để biết thông tin phim Dĩ nhiên tất trở thành trang web động chung, tìm để làm quan hệ cha có nghĩa Ví dụ: Thêm liên kết table Mở trang table2.php thêm vào dòng mã mà xuất bật $query = “SELECT movie_id, movie_name, “ “movie_director, movie_leadactor “ “FROM movie”; $result = mysql_query($query, $link) or die(mysql_error()); $add = “ALTER TABLE movie ADD COLUMN ( “ “movie_running_time int NULL, “ “movie_cost int NULL, “ “movie_takings int NULL)”; $results = mysql_query($add) or die(mysql_error()); //insert new data into “movie” table for each movie $update = “UPDATE movie SET “ “movie_running_time=102, “ “movie_cost=10, “ “movie_takings=15 “ “WHERE movie_id = 1”; $results = mysql_query($update) or die(mysql_error()); $update = “UPDATE movie SET “ “movie_running_time=90, “ “movie_cost=3, “ “movie_takings=90 “ “WHERE movie_id = 2”; $results = mysql_query($update) or die(mysql_error()); $update = “UPDATE movie SET “ “movie_running_time=134, “ “movie_cost=15, “ “movie_takings=10 “ “WHERE movie_id = 3”; $results = mysql_query($update) or die(mysql_error()); ?> Bạn lưu với tên alter_movie.php, sau mở file trình duyệt Khơng lo lắng, bạn thấy hình trống, bảng bạn thay đổi thông tin đưa vào tự động Cách thức làm việc: Trước tiên, tập lệnh dùng lệnh ALTER TABLE để thêm vào vùng tương thích bảng hành, sau sử dụng lệnh UPDATE để chèn liệu vào vùng Bây bạn có liệu, bạn cần tạo trang mà bạn hiển thị thêm thông tin(movie_details.php) Ví dụ: Trong tập này, bạn tạo trang để hiển thị liệu mà bạn thêm vào trước Mở trình soạn thảo gõ vào chương trình sau: Lưu file movie_details.php Cách thức làm việc: Dịng chứa mã substr đặt trước dịng $profit_or_loss có trả số âm khơng có thực Điều quan trọng cần nhớ PHP bạn dễ dàng tạo biến hoạt động Bạn không tổ chức thông tin liệu khơng có nghĩa bạn khơng tạo Ví dụ: Trình bày thơng tin Trong bạn thay đổi bảng trang chủ với liệu điều tương ứng bảng bạn Thêm đoạn mã vào movie_details.php: /* Function to get the director’s name from the people table */ function get_director() { global $movie_director; global $director; $query_d = “SELECT people_fullname “ “FROM people “ “WHERE people_id=’$movie_director’”; $results_d = mysql_query($query_d) or die(mysql_error()); $row_d = mysql_fetch_array($results_d); extract($row_d); $director = $people_fullname; } /* Function to get the lead actor’s name from the people table */ function get_leadactor() { global $movie_leadactor; global $leadactor; $query_a = “SELECT people_fullname “ “FROM people “ “WHERE people_id=’$movie_leadactor’”; $results_a = mysql_query($query_a) or die(mysql_error()); $row_a = mysql_fetch_array($results_a); extract($row_a); $leadactor = $people_fullname; } $query = “SELECT * FROM movie “ “WHERE movie_id =’” $_GET[‘movie_id’] “‘“; $result = mysql_query($query, $link) or die(mysql_error()); $movie_table_headings= Bằng việc sử dụng thẻ ta sử dụng. .. Đó thời gian để trả lời câu hỏi, quan hệ gì? Một quan hệ cách việc kết hợp nhiều bảng bạn cập nhật liệu tất bảng Lợi ích MySQL sở liệu quan hệ, hỗ trợ cho việc tạo lập bảng Khi sử dụng quan hệ... hệ xác hữu ích dùng để lấy lại liệu từ nhiều bảng truy vấn SQL Ví dụ:Tạo điền bảng hình ảnh xem lại Trước tiên bạn cập nhật bảng xem lại, bạn cần tạo bảng điền liệu vào Mở trình soạn thảo gõ

Ngày đăng: 29/09/2013, 15:20

Hình ảnh liên quan

Kết quả như Hình 4.1.1 - SỬ DỤNG BẢNG ĐỂ TRÌNH BÀY DỮ LIỆU

t.

quả như Hình 4.1.1 Xem tại trang 2 của tài liệu.
Hình 4.2.1. - SỬ DỤNG BẢNG ĐỂ TRÌNH BÀY DỮ LIỆU

Hình 4.2.1..

Xem tại trang 6 của tài liệu.
Hình 4.2.2. - SỬ DỤNG BẢNG ĐỂ TRÌNH BÀY DỮ LIỆU

Hình 4.2.2..

Xem tại trang 10 của tài liệu.
Hình 4.3.1 - SỬ DỤNG BẢNG ĐỂ TRÌNH BÀY DỮ LIỆU

Hình 4.3.1.

Xem tại trang 12 của tài liệu.
Trong bài này bạn sẽ thay đổi bảng trang chủ với dữ liệu mới và điều này tương ứng như bảng con mới của bạn - SỬ DỤNG BẢNG ĐỂ TRÌNH BÀY DỮ LIỆU

rong.

bài này bạn sẽ thay đổi bảng trang chủ với dữ liệu mới và điều này tương ứng như bảng con mới của bạn Xem tại trang 15 của tài liệu.
Hình 4.3.2 - SỬ DỤNG BẢNG ĐỂ TRÌNH BÀY DỮ LIỆU

Hình 4.3.2.

Xem tại trang 20 của tài liệu.
Biến $review_table_headings chứa những phần đầu bảng cho việc xem lại mà bạn vừa lấp đầy qua truy vấn SQL trước - SỬ DỤNG BẢNG ĐỂ TRÌNH BÀY DỮ LIỆU

i.

ến $review_table_headings chứa những phần đầu bảng cho việc xem lại mà bạn vừa lấp đầy qua truy vấn SQL trước Xem tại trang 26 của tài liệu.

Từ khóa liên quan

Tài liệu cùng người dùng

Tài liệu liên quan